Principal component inversion technique for the retrieval of leaf area index
Authors:Sasmita Satapathy  V K Dadhwal
Institution:1. Crop Inventory and Modeling Division, ARG / RESIPA Space Applications Centre (ISRO), 380 015, Ahmedabad
Abstract:A simulation study has been carried out to investigate the Principal Component Inversion (PCI) technique for the retrieval of leaf area index (LAI). The PROSAIL model has been used for the forward analysis, i.e., estimation of reflectance for various combinations of LAI, soil reflectance, leaf angle distribution (ø1), chlorophyll a+b concentration (Cab), etc. Independent test on sample with LAI range 0.1-7.0 indicated that the retrieved LAI from PCI has higher accuracy (RMSE=0.137) than the classical NDVI-LAI empirical approach (RMSE=1.139). The study needs to be extended to cover retrieval from different types of soil and simultaneous retrieval of different biophysical parameters viz., LAI, Cab, ø1 to test the wider applicability of the PCI technique.
